摘要
The duplex treatment of plasma surface alloying with copper followed by thermal diffusion under the bombardment of glow was carried out on Ti-6Al-4V. The antibacterial properties against Gram-negative E.coli ATCC10536 and Gram-positive S. aureus ATCC25923 of the untreated and duplex-treated alloy were investigated by a spread plate method. In addition, the wear resistance was also tested. X-day diffraction (XRD), scanning electron microscope (SEM) and energy dispersive spectrometer (EDS) were employed to analyze the phase structure and the elementary composition of the coatings, and the optical microscopy with 3D function was used to detect the wear depth. The results show that the copper concentration of the alloyed surface is about 11 wt%, the chromium concentration is 13%, and the thickness of alloyed layer is about 12 gm. The alloyed surface exhibits excellent antibacterial properties against both E.coli and S.aureus. Meanwhile, the wear resistance is improved significantly.
